"It was cold, it was wet, It was trembling and hairy. But then it awoke... Growling and SCARY!" No one is expecting the Creature. It arrives, makes itself at home with the children and becomes part of the family, however hard they try to get rid of it! Until one day it makes a nest on the top bunk and goes very quiet... What could be going on?

Helen Bate is a versatile illustrator, who previously qualified as an architect. Her picture book ABC UK, by James Dunn, was nominated for the Kate Greenaway Medal, and she is also the author and illustrator of the graphic novel Peter in Peril, published by Otter-Barry Books. Helen is passionate about how good quality design can improve communication and has established Pictures to Share, a Social Enterprise publishing illustrated books for people with dementia which was the winner of the 2014 People’s Book Prize, Best Achievement Award. Helen Bate lives in Whitchurch, Shropshire.
